My Galaxy S6 Edge started freezing overnight about the second or third week that I owned it. I'd wake up and the edge clock display would be frozen at the time at which it froze. It was completely non-responsive. Next to the edge clock display it would show a good battery charge (say 90% for example one night). I'd have to then do the special buttons push to toggle the battery and re-power it back on. I'd then notice that the battery percent was way low and looking at the batter usage history would show that something had the CPU pegged at 100%.

This would happen at random times in the middle of the night on random days. About 3 to 4 times a week.

I did a factory reset and stopped all updates and only allowed certain apps to be downloaded (like Netflix). Still happened.

I bought the S6 edge plus 9 days ago and it restarts itself about 30 times a day. Some Verizon employees say its a known issue with Google Play Services, other say they haven't heard of it.

I can't find much info for it on the web so I'm pretty skeptical. One "fix" I found in another thread was to turn your screen display mode to any other setting than Adaptive (default). I tried it half an hour ago, we'll see if it works at all. Still ridiculous that know one knows a thing about how to fix it, and if it is Indeed Google Play Services causing the problem, they sure aren't talking about it. maybe I should 'Bing' it. Lol.

They wanted to give me a "Certified Like New" replacement for a 4 day old phone, which is a bunch of BS, totally unacceptable. I talked with the manager and I'm going to do a DOA (in store replacement) a day before my 14 days is up. They say all the S6 Edge+ phones shipped with this new update that is causing problems. So they said they could give me a new phone, but don't know if it would be any different.
